Students will explore data-driven mathematical models to find solutions to complex problems, using techniques collectively known as Machine Learning. Topics include both supervised learning (parametric and nonparametric algorithms, vector solutions. and neural networks) and unsupervised learning (clustering, dimensionality reduction, and deep learning). Prior programming experience with Python or R is required. Basic understanding of linear algebra is helpful but not required. Prerequisite: MAT 2108 Introduction to Data Science or MAT 2110 Principles of Computer Science with Python.
